In 1792, washington was made an honorary citizen of what country?.

Respuesta :

hleic1000
hleic1000 hleic1000
  • 04-05-2022

Answer:

On August 26, 1792, during the early stages of the French Revolution, the National Assembly of France granted honorary French Citizenship to "men who, through their Writings and their Courage, have Served the Cause of liberty and prepared the freedom of the people.
